    Claudia Álvarez Siblings: Meet Virginia Álvarez

    Claudia Álvarez, born Claudia Álvarez Ocampo on October 6, 1981, in Mexico City, Mexico, is a prominent Mexican actress, model, and television personality known for her captivating performances in telenovelas, theater, and film.

    Growing up in the bustling capital, she displayed an early passion for the performing arts, which led her to pursue a career in entertainment from a young age.

    Álvarez studied advertising in college but soon abandoned her degree to fully commit to acting after landing her first significant role.

    With a career spanning over two decades, she has become a household name in Latin American media, celebrated for her versatility, emotional depth, and striking presence on screen.

    Siblings

    Claudia has one sibling, her sister Virginia Álvarez, commonly known as Vicky Álvarez.

    Vicky, like Claudia, ventured into the entertainment industry early on, debuting in telenovelas such as Simplemente María in 2015, where the sisters shared the screen in a memorable collaboration.

    However, Vicky has since shifted her focus away from the spotlight, embracing a successful career in business.

    She co-manages a boutique with Claudia called Clèeo Studio, which features designs from emerging Mexican and international fashion talents, and serves as co-founder of two agencies: one specializing in influencer marketing and another curating luxury travel experiences.

    Career

    Álvarez’s professional trajectory began modestly in 1995 at the age of 13, when she started appearing in television commercials, honing her on-camera skills through various advertising campaigns.

    This early exposure paved the way for her formal entry into acting; after training at the Centro de Educación Artística (CEFAC) de TV Azteca, she made her telenovela debut in 2004 as Juana Prudencia in Las Juanas, a role that marked her as a promising newcomer in Mexico’s soap opera scene.

    Her breakthrough came with subsequent parts in productions like Amores Cruzados (2006-2007), where she portrayed Sofia alongside international talents, and Se Busca un Hombre (2007-2008) as Loreto Reigadas, showcasing her ability to handle complex, layered characters.

    Álvarez’s career flourished in the 2010s with lead roles in high-profile Televisa telenovelas, including La Impostora (2014) as Daniela Navarro, Karma Hospital (2017) as Lisette, and En tierras salvajes (2017) as Isabel Montalbán, earning her praise for blending vulnerability with strength.

    Beyond television, she has thrived in theater, starring in acclaimed plays such as Los Monólogos de la Vagina, Extraños en un Tren, and No Sé si Cortarme las Venas o Dejarme las Largas, which allowed her to explore intimate, dramatic narratives.

    Álvarez has also ventured into film with roles in Double Life (2011), Por la Libre (2000, early cameo), and Elsa y Fred (2014), while making guest appearances in music videos for artists like Cristian Castro and Samo.

    In recent years, she expanded into digital platforms, appearing in Amazon Prime’s Goliath and co-hosting the 2023 Latin Grammy Awards with Carlos Rivera, demonstrating her adaptability in an evolving media landscape.

    Accolades

    In 2013, Álvarez won the Bravo Award for Best Female Revelation for her compelling performance in the theatrical production Extraños en un Tren, a milestone that highlighted her theatrical prowess and launched her into broader acclaim.

    She has received multiple nominations at the prestigious TVyNovelas Awards, Mexico’s equivalent to the Emmys for telenovelas, including Best Young Lead Actress in 2012 for Destilando Amor, Best Lead Actress in 2014 for La Impostora, and further nods in 2013 and 2017 for standout roles that showcased her range from romantic leads to fierce antagonists.

    Additionally, Álvarez’s work in La Tempestad (2013) earned her a TVyNovelas nomination for Best Antagonist, while her film endeavors, such as La Vida Inmoral de la Pareja Ideal (2016), contributed to her Ariel Award consideration in supporting categories.

    Beyond formal awards, her cultural impact is evident in her role as a trailblazer for young actresses, inspiring campaigns against gender violence and earning her a devoted fanbase.
